Brain connectivity reveals causal insights into epilepsy subtypes through mendelian randomization
Health Data ScienceThis study investigates the causal relationship between epilepsy subtypes and brain connectivity within resting-state networks using a bidirectional Mendelian randomization framework. By leveraging large-scale genetic and neuroimaging datasets, the researchers provide a more reliable assessment of causality beyond traditional observational studies.
The results demonstrate that genetic generalized epilepsy is associated with functional alterations in attention and motor-related brain networks, while brain connectivity changes do not appear to causally drive epilepsy. These findings deepen our understanding of epilepsy as a network-level disorder and suggest new avenues for targeted intervention and precision medicine.
